To get this deal, either call the sales team or speak with an online chat agent. The deal is not listed on the website, but it is available when you ask for it.
Two sim cards (seperate numbers) with 30GB Shared Data @ Max 4G Speed, unlimited minutes & texts.
Data is shared between the two sim cards. 12 MONTH CONTRACT
Perfect to share with family member/friend. Would work out at £13.50 each, with 15GB to play with per person.
EU & USA, Canada, Aussie roaming included.
